Personal information
- Full name: Kapil Dev Ramlal Nikhanj
- Born: 6 January 1959 (age 63)
- Chandigarh, India
- Nickname: The Haryana Hurricane, Kapil Paaji, Kaps
- Height: 6 ft 0 in (183 cm)
- Batting: Right-handed
- Bowling: Right-arm fast-medium
- Role: All-rounder
Test debut (cap 141) 16-Oct-1978 v Pakistan
Last Test: 19-Mar-1994 v New Zealand
ODI debut (cap 25): 01-Oct-1978 v Pakistan
Last ODI: 17-Oct-1994 v West Indies

Awards
- Arjuna Award 1979 to 1980
- Padma Shri in 1982
- Wisden Cricketer of the Yea in 1983
- Padma Bhushan in 1991
- Wisden Indian Cricketer of the Century in 2002
- ICC Cricket Hall of Fame in 2010
- The 25 Greatest Global Living Legends in India by NDTV in 2013
- CK Nayudu Lifetime Achievement award(announced) in 2013
